WebStanish et al stressed the importance of eccentric training as part of the clinical rehabilitation of tendon injuries. 15 Influenced by this work, Alfredson et al designed a special heavy-load eccentric strengthening protocol for midportion Achilles tendinosis. 16 The results showed that, following a 12-week training period, 100% of the participants were able to return to …

WebAlfredson: The Alfredson eccentric protocol has been the gold standard.10 This protocol consists of 3-second heel lowering movements performed for three sets of 15 reps. The leg lowering would be performed with both a straight knee and a bent knee to isolate the gastrocnemius and soleus, respectively.
